Bugzilla – Bug 1212582
VUL-0: CVE-2023-30589: nodejs14,nodejs16,nodejs18: HTTP Request Smuggling via Empty headers separated by CR
Last modified: 2024-01-06 21:35:01 UTC
HTTP Request Smuggling via Empty headers separated by CR (Medium) (CVE-2023-30589) The llhttp parser in the http module in Node v20.2.0 does not strictly use the CRLF sequence to delimit HTTP requests. This can lead to HTTP Request Smuggling (HRS). The CR character (without LF) is sufficient to delimit HTTP header fields in the llhttp parser. According to RFC7230 section 3, only the CRLF sequence should delimit each header-field. This vulnerability impacts all Node.js active versions: v16, v18, and, v20. Thank you, to Yadhu Krishna M(Team bi0s & CRED Security team) for reporting this vulnerability and thank you Paolo Insogna for fixing it. https://nodejs.org/en/blog/vulnerability/june-2023-security-releases
This is an autogenerated message for OBS integration: This bug (1212582) was mentioned in https://build.opensuse.org/request/show/1094364 Factory / nodejs20
SUSE-SU-2023:2655-1: An update that solves nine vulnerabilities and has one fix can now be installed. Category: security (important) Bug References: 1211407, 1211604, 1211605, 1211606, 1211607, 1212574, 1212579, 1212581, 1212582, 1212583 CVE References: CVE-2023-30581, CVE-2023-30585, CVE-2023-30588, CVE-2023-30589, CVE-2023-30590, CVE-2023-31124, CVE-2023-31130, CVE-2023-31147, CVE-2023-32067 Sources used: Web and Scripting Module 12 (src): nodejs16-16.20.1-8.30.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:2663-1: An update that solves nine vulnerabilities and has one fix can now be installed. Category: security (important) Bug References: 1211407, 1211604, 1211605, 1211606, 1211607, 1212574, 1212579, 1212581, 1212582, 1212583 CVE References: CVE-2023-30581, CVE-2023-30585, CVE-2023-30588, CVE-2023-30589, CVE-2023-30590, CVE-2023-31124, CVE-2023-31130, CVE-2023-31147, CVE-2023-32067 Sources used: openSUSE Leap 15.4 (src): nodejs16-16.20.1-150400.3.21.1 Web and Scripting Module 15-SP4 (src): nodejs16-16.20.1-150400.3.21.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:2662-1: An update that solves 10 vulnerabilities and has one fix can now be installed. Category: security (important) Bug References: 1208744, 1211407, 1211604, 1211605, 1211606, 1211607, 1212574, 1212579, 1212581, 1212582, 1212583 CVE References: CVE-2022-25881, CVE-2023-30581, CVE-2023-30585, CVE-2023-30588, CVE-2023-30589, CVE-2023-30590, CVE-2023-31124, CVE-2023-31130, CVE-2023-31147, CVE-2023-32067 Sources used: Web and Scripting Module 12 (src): nodejs18-18.16.1-8.9.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:2669-1: An update that solves 10 vulnerabilities and has one fix can now be installed. Category: security (important) Bug References: 1208744, 1211407, 1211604, 1211605, 1211606, 1211607, 1212574, 1212579, 1212581, 1212582, 1212583 CVE References: CVE-2022-25881, CVE-2023-30581, CVE-2023-30585, CVE-2023-30588, CVE-2023-30589, CVE-2023-30590, CVE-2023-31124, CVE-2023-31130, CVE-2023-31147, CVE-2023-32067 Sources used: openSUSE Leap 15.4 (src): nodejs18-18.16.1-150400.9.9.1 openSUSE Leap 15.5 (src): nodejs18-18.16.1-150400.9.9.1 Web and Scripting Module 15-SP4 (src): nodejs18-18.16.1-150400.9.9.1 Web and Scripting Module 15-SP5 (src): nodejs18-18.16.1-150400.9.9.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:2861-1: An update that solves nine vulnerabilities and has one fix can now be installed. Category: security (important) Bug References: 1211407, 1211604, 1211605, 1211606, 1211607, 1212574, 1212579, 1212581, 1212582, 1212583 CVE References: CVE-2023-30581, CVE-2023-30585, CVE-2023-30588, CVE-2023-30589, CVE-2023-30590, CVE-2023-31124, CVE-2023-31130, CVE-2023-31147, CVE-2023-32067 Sources used: SUSE Linux Enterprise High Performance Computing ESPOS 15 SP3 (src): nodejs16-16.20.1-150300.7.24.2 SUSE Linux Enterprise High Performance Computing LTSS 15 SP3 (src): nodejs16-16.20.1-150300.7.24.2 SUSE Linux Enterprise Server 15 SP3 LTSS 15-SP3 (src): nodejs16-16.20.1-150300.7.24.2 SUSE Linux Enterprise Server for SAP Applications 15 SP3 (src): nodejs16-16.20.1-150300.7.24.2 SUSE Manager Server 4.2 (src): nodejs16-16.20.1-150300.7.24.2 SUSE Enterprise Storage 7.1 (src): nodejs16-16.20.1-150300.7.24.2 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:3306-1: An update that solves six vulnerabilities can now be installed. Category: security (important) Bug References: 1212574, 1212582, 1212583, 1214150, 1214154, 1214156 CVE References: CVE-2023-30581, CVE-2023-30589, CVE-2023-30590, CVE-2023-32002, CVE-2023-32006, CVE-2023-32559 Sources used: Web and Scripting Module 12 (src): nodejs14-14.21.3-6.46.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:3408-1: An update that solves six vulnerabilities can now be installed. Category: security (important) Bug References: 1212574, 1212582, 1212583, 1214150, 1214154, 1214156 CVE References: CVE-2023-30581, CVE-2023-30589, CVE-2023-30590, CVE-2023-32002, CVE-2023-32006, CVE-2023-32559 Sources used: openSUSE Leap 15.4 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ise High Performance Computing 15 SP2 LTSS 15-SP2 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ise High Performance Computing ESPOS 15 SP3 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ise High Performance Computing LTSS 15 SP3 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ise Server 15 SP2 LTSS 15-SP2 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ise Server 15 SP3 LTSS 15-SP3 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ise Server for SAP Applications 15 SP2 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Linux Enterprise Server for SAP Applications 15 SP3 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Manager Server 4.2 (src): nodejs14-14.21.3-150200.15.49.1 SUSE Enterprise Storage 7.1 (src): nodejs14-14.21.3-150200.15.49.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
SUSE-SU-2023:3455-1: An update that solves seven vulnerabilities can now be installed. Category: security (important) Bug References: 1208481, 1212574, 1212582, 1212583, 1214150, 1214154, 1214156 CVE References: CVE-2023-23918, CVE-2023-30581, CVE-2023-30589, CVE-2023-30590, CVE-2023-32002, CVE-2023-32006, CVE-2023-32559 Sources used: SUSE Linux Enterprise Server for SAP Applications 15 SP3 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Manager Server 4.2 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Enterprise Storage 7.1 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Enterprise Storage 7 (src): nodejs12-12.22.12-150200.4.50.1 openSUSE Leap 15.4 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ise High Performance Computing 15 SP2 LTSS 15-SP2 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ise High Performance Computing ESPOS 15 SP3 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ise High Performance Computing LTSS 15 SP3 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ise Server 15 SP2 LTSS 15-SP2 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ise Server 15 SP3 LTSS 15-SP3 (src): nodejs12-12.22.12-150200.4.50.1 SUSE Linux Enterprise Server for SAP Applications 15 SP2 (src): nodejs12-12.22.12-150200.4.50.1 NOTE: This line indicates an update has been released for the listed product(s). At times this might be only a partial fix. If you have questions please reach out to maintenance coordination.
This is an autogenerated message for OBS integration: This bug (1212582) was mentioned in https://build.opensuse.org/request/show/1137303 Factory / python-httptools